
Jumping exercises can significantly strengthen your bones and joints by creating a high-impact force that stimulates bone growth, a process known as “Wolff’s Law,” where the bones adapt to stress by becoming denser and stronger; essentially, the impact from jumping acts as a signal for your body to build more bone tissue, particularly in areas like the hips and spine, which are prone to osteoporosis concerns.
Key points about jumping and bone health:
- Impact is key:When you jump, the force of landing puts stress on your bones, triggering the bone remodeling process to increase bone density.
- Plyometrics:Exercises like box jumps or jump squats, categorized as plyometrics, are particularly effective for bone building due to their explosive nature and high impact.
- Bone-building benefits:Regular jumping exercises can help prevent osteoporosis, a condition characterized by weak and brittle bones, especially in postmenopausal women.
Important considerations:
- Start gradually:If you’re new to jumping exercises, begin with low-impact variations and gradually increase the intensity to avoid injuries.
- Proper technique:Focus on landing softly with your knees slightly bent to absorb the impact and minimize stress on your joints.
- Consult a doctor:If you have pre-existing bone conditions like osteoporosis, consult your doctor before starting a jumping exercise routine to ensure it’s safe for you.

Bone responds to the forces applied to it. This includes the force generated by muscles and tendons tugging on bone when you move, as well as the force of gravity. When you walk, run, hop and skip, you are pushing against gravity in order to move. The impact of your every step sends a signal to bone to grow stronger to help keep you moving.
Besides walking, simple weight-bearing exercises include hiking, jogging, climbing stairs, gardening, playing tennis and dancing. Check with your health care provider about the safety of any new exercise regime.
Women who haven’t exercised much recently can start with these lower-impact exercise ideas:
- Walking after dinner or before work in the morning
- Running up and down the stairs
- Hopping on both legs
- Dancing
- Hiking on your favorite nature trail
For more bone-building impact, simply stand in place and jump and land firmly on both feet. You may even decide to wear a weighted vest during your weight-bearing workout. More weight pushing down (that your skeleton must resist) sends even stronger signals to bone to start building.

1. The Science Behind Jumping and Bone Health
Bone density is crucial for maintaining strong and healthy bones. As we age, bones naturally become weaker and more fragile, which increases the risk of fractures and conditions like osteoporosis. Fortunately, jumping exercises can help combat this by increasing bone density.
How Does Jumping Affect Bone Density?
Jumping subjects the body to weight-bearing stress, which is one of the key mechanisms that stimulate bone remodeling. When you jump, the impact forces your bones to absorb pressure, which activates osteoblasts (cells responsible for bone formation). This process not only helps strengthen the bones but also encourages the production of new bone tissue.
Studies have shown that high-impact activities like jumping increase bone mineral density (BMD) in weight-bearing bones such as the spine, hips, and legs. Research published in the Journal of Bone and Mineral Research highlights that individuals who regularly engage in jumping exercises exhibit improved BMD, reducing their risk of osteoporosis and fractures later in life.
The Role of Jumping in Bone Remodeling
When the body undergoes mechanical stress, bone tissue breaks down and rebuilds stronger over time. This adaptive process, known as bone remodeling, is essential for maintaining bone strength. Jumping, particularly high-impact exercises, accelerates this process, encouraging bones to become more resilient in response to the stress.
2. Jumping Exercises That Target Bone Strength

There are many forms of jumping exercises, each providing unique benefits to your bones and joints. Let’s explore some of the most effective jumping exercises that you can incorporate into your fitness regimen.
Jump Rope
Jumping rope is one of the most popular and accessible jumping exercises. It is an excellent cardio workout that not only boosts heart health but also improves bone density. Studies suggest that regular jump rope practice can significantly increase bone strength in the lower body and spine. Plus, it is a weight-bearing exercise, making it a fantastic option for strengthening bones in the legs, hips, and lower back.
Plyometric Exercises
Plyometrics are explosive movements designed to increase strength, speed, and agility. These exercises, such as squat jumps and box jumps, engage multiple muscle groups and provide powerful bone-stimulating effects. For example, when you perform a squat jump, the explosive upward force puts stress on
your leg bones, prompting them to adapt and become stronger. Research from the American Journal of Sports Medicine indicates that plyometric exercises are highly effective at improving bone mineral density, especially in the lower limbs.
Trampoline Jumping
Trampoline exercises, also known as rebounding, are another effective form of jumping that can boost bone health. Studies have shown that jumping on a trampoline can increase bone density in the legs, spine, and pelvis. Trampoline exercises are low-impact compared to other forms of jumping, making them a great option for those with joint concerns or who are just starting their fitness journey.

8. The Role of Jumping in Preventing Osteoporosis
Osteoporosis is a condition characterized by weakened bones that are more prone to fractures. It primarily affects older adults, particularly postmenopausal women, due to the decrease in bone density that comes with aging. One of the most effective ways to combat osteoporosis is through weight-bearing exercises, and jumping exercises fall squarely into this category.
How Jumping Prevents Bone Loss
When you perform weight-bearing activities like jumping, the mechanical forces exerted on your bones stimulate the production of osteoblasts — the cells responsible for bone formation. These cells help build new bone tissue, thus increasing bone density. This process is particularly important for preventing bone loss, especially in the spine, hips, and legs — the areas most susceptible to osteoporosis-related fractures.
Jumping exercises also have an added benefit: they help preserve bone strength even in those already at risk of osteoporosis. A study published in the Journal of Bone and Mineral Research found that people who engaged in high-impact activities, such as jumping, had significantly higher bone mineral density than those who led sedentary lifestyles. Even for individuals who are already experiencing some bone density loss, incorporating jumping exercises can slow down the progression of osteoporosis helping to maintain bone strength and reduce fracture risk.

9. Tailoring Jumping Exercises for Different Fitness Levels
Jumping exercises are versatile, but it’s important to modify them to match your current fitness level and goals. Whether you’re a beginner or an experienced athlete, there’s a jumping exercise for you. Let’s explore how you can adjust jumping exercises to suit your individual needs.
For Beginners: Start Low-Impact
If you’re new to jumping exercises, it’s important to start slow and focus on low-impact activities to avoid strain on your joints. Trampoline exercises and gentle jump rope routines are great options for beginners. These movements provide the benefits of jumping without subjecting your body to intense impact. You can gradually increase the intensity as you become more comfortable with the movements.
Example Routine for Beginners:
5 minutes of light trampoline jumping 3 sets of 30 seconds of jump rope
2 sets of 10 bodyweight squats
These exercises help improve your balance, coordination, and bone strength without putting too much strain on your joints. As you progress, you can incorporate more dynamic exercises like squat jumps or plyometric box jumps to increase intensity.
For Intermediate Fitness Levels: Increase Intensity
For individuals with a moderate fitness level, jumping exercises can be ramped up to include more dynamic movements. This could mean performing more challenging plyometric exercises such as tuck jumps, lateral jumps, or box jumps. These exercises engage different muscle groups and increase the impact on the bones and joints, leading to greater strength and density gains.
Example Routine for Intermediate:
- 2 sets of 15 box jumps
- 3 sets of 10 squat jumps
- 3 sets of 30 seconds of jump rope
These exercises push your limits and offer a greater challenge for your bones and joints. The increased intensity will further stimulate bone formation, enhance joint mobility, and improve muscle coordination.
For Advanced Fitness Levels: Plyometrics and Power Moves
For those with an advanced fitness level, the goal is to challenge the body even more, incorporating explosive movements that not only benefit bones and joints but also improve power, speed, and overall performance. Exercises like depth jumps, bounding, and vertical jumps can be added to increase intensity and improve athletic ability.
Example Routine for Advanced:
- 4 sets of 10 depth jumps
- 3 sets of 12 vertical jumps
- 5 sets of 1-minute jump rope intervals
- 3 sets of 20 tuck jumps
These high-impact exercises put the body under significant mechanical stress, which stimulates bone remodeling and encourages greater bone density. They also enhance muscle strength, speed, and power — factors that are essential for improving athletic performance.
